About Us
Simmer is a meal delivery service built on a simple idea: healthy food should taste extraordinary. Founded by brothers Simmy and Jhai with ÂŁ10 of ingredients, the business has grown into one of the UK's most compelling consumer startups, ranked #5 in the Sunday Times 100 in 2025 and the fastest-growing food business in Europe in the FT1000, with a rapidly scaling loyal customer base and a product that people don't just buy once - they build their lives around.
We're not a startup finding its feet. We're a business with serious momentum and a clear ambition: to become the defining brand in healthy eating. This is a fully founder-led business with no private equity or corporate layers. The founders still run the company, set the standard, and are present in the work. The Role
This is not a traditional influencer job. There are no celebrity briefs, no glossy brand partnerships, no vanity metrics to celebrate. This role exists to build a creator acquisition channel that is commercial, scalable, and measurably driving customers - the same way our paid media team thinks about Meta or TikTok.
You'll own the sourcing, the relationships, the negotiations, the testing, and the performance. One week you might be building a pipeline of microâcreators no one else has spotted yet. The next, structuring an affiliate deal, cutting a format that isn't working, or briefing a creator on content that actually converts. The work shifts. The standard doesn't.
This role sits within Simmer's Special Projects team - a small cohort of highâcalibre people working across the highestâpriority areas of the business. It's not a department in the traditional sense. It's the group closest to the founders, with the broadest exposure and the fastest path to real ownership. Influencer is your lane to own. But the people around you will be working across growth, retention, commercial and product. The standard is shared. The opportunity is the same.
What You'll Actually Do
- Source and build a pipeline of highâpotential creators - prioritising undervalued attention over obvious names
- Negotiate rates, terms and structures that make commercial sense
- Test creators, formats and offers quickly - and kill what isn't working fast
- Set up affiliate and revenueâshare structures that turn influencer spend into a trackable, ROIâdriven channel
- Measure performance by creator, format and audience - and feed learnings back into content and growth teams
- Build the systems and processes that make this channel repeatable and scalable
